Open your main pack folder where manifest.json , textures , and pack.png live. Select all of these files simultaneously.

Select all the files and folders inside your working directory (do not select the parent folder itself). Right-click and compress them into a archive. Rename the file extension from .zip to .mcpack .

Replace GENERATE-FIRST-UUID-HERE with your first unique ID, and GENERATE-SECOND-UUID-HERE with your second unique ID. These must be different from each other.
